- The distance between Dhaka, Bangladesh and Katha, Myanmar is approximately 596 km or 371 mi.
- To reach Dhaka in this distance one would set out from Katha bearing 265.3° or W and follow the great circles arc to approach Dhaka bearing 262.9° or W .
- Both have a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Both are in or near the subtropical moist for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 1 °C (1.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.6 °C (2.9°F) less in Dhaka.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 212 mm (8.3 in) more which is equivalent to 212 l/m² (5.2 US gal/ft²) or 2,120,000 l/ha (226,642 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.5° higher in Dhaka than in Katha.
